NEW JUNCTION
STATION TO BE BUILT AT ISUCHOW
suchow (Klangsu), June 14 A junction railway station will be built here at the crossing of the Tientsin-Pukow railway and the Lungkal Railway. The estimated at $150,000 which will bo shared one third by the Lung- kai Railway, and two-thirds by the Tientsin-Pukow Railway.
cust
com-
Work is expected to be menced immediately, and it is ex- pected to be completed in August this year.-Wah Kiu Yat Po.
